Understanding the ₱1,000 Additional Pension Benefit
The ₱1,000 pension increase was first introduced in 2017 as part of an SSS reform to help retirees cope with inflation and rising expenses. However, due to financial constraints within the SSS fund, the full increase was planned to be implemented in two tranches.
- The first tranche of ₱1,000 was successfully added to pensioners’ monthly benefits in 2017.
- The second tranche, originally promised for later years, has now been confirmed for release starting March 2025.
This initiative benefits millions of retirees, disabled members, and survivors who rely on SSS for financial support.
Who Is Eligible for the Additional ₱1,000?
The additional ₱1,000 benefit is automatically granted to SSS pensioners under these categories:
- Retirement Pensioners – Those who have retired and are currently receiving monthly pensions.
- Disability Pensioners – Members who are receiving pensions due to partial or total disability.
- Survivor Pensioners – Beneficiaries (such as spouses or children) of deceased SSS members who are receiving pensions.
No application is required—if you qualify, the amount will be automatically added to your pension.
How and When Will the Additional Benefit Be Paid?
The Social Security System has streamlined the process to ensure a smooth disbursement of the second tranche:
- The ₱1,000 increase will be included in regular monthly pensions.
- Payment Methods:
- Direct deposit to pensioners’ bank accounts (LandBank, PNB, DBP, and other partner banks)
- Remittance centers for pensioners without a bank account
- Release Date:
- Payments begin March 2025.
- The exact disbursement schedule may vary depending on the pensioner’s bank.
How to Verify If You Received the Extra SSS Benefits?
Pensioners should regularly check their bank accounts and pension records to confirm they have received the benefit. Here’s how:
- Bank Statement Check – Log in to your online banking account and check if the pension reflects the additional ₱1,000.
- SSS Online Portal – Visit My.SSS Portal to check pension disbursement records.
- SSS Mobile App – Download the app and review your pension history.
- Ask Your Bank – If you receive payments through a bank, inquire about your most recent pension deposit.
What to Do If You Haven’t Received the Extra SSS Benefits Coming?
If the ₱1,000 is missing from your pension, take the following steps:
- Wait for the full disbursement cycle – Some payments may be processed in batches.
- Verify your pension details – Log in to the My.SSS portal to check if there are updates on your pension amount.
- Contact SSS Directly –
- Hotline: Call SSS at 1455
- Email: Send a request to [email protected]
- Visit a branch – Bring a valid ID and proof of pension deposits.
Why Is the SSS Providing This Additional Benefit?
The ₱1,000 increase is part of the SSS’s commitment to improving pensioners’ financial security.
Data from the SSS shows that more than 2.5 million pensioners benefit from this initiative. The Philippine government recognizes the need for better pension coverage due to inflation and increasing healthcare costs for retirees.
Challenges and Future Plans
Despite the good news, there have been concerns over the sustainability of the SSS fund. Officials have proposed:
- Increasing contributions for active members to support pension payments.
- Expanding coverage to freelancers, self-employed individuals, and gig workers.
- Exploring government subsidies to ensure pension increases in the future.
Additional SSS Benefits for Pensioners
Aside from the additional ₱1,000, pensioners are entitled to other benefits from SSS:
1. 13th Month Pension
- Pensioners automatically receive a 13th-month pension every December.
- In December 2024, SSS released ₱32 billion in 13th-month pensions to 3.6 million pensioners.
2. SSS Pension Loan Program
- Pensioners can apply for loans with low interest rates.
- Loan amounts range from ₱5,000 to ₱200,000, depending on pension credits.
3. Funeral and Death Benefits
- Surviving family members can claim ₱20,000 – ₱40,000 in funeral assistance.
- Monthly survivor benefits are given to qualified dependents.
